Job Description
Your Opportunity
The Process Engineer will be responsible for contributing to projects across the Advanced Manufacturing sector. The engineering design focus will include the following areas: process systems, process-mechanical, Bulk Gas delivery and UHP (VHP/Gas/Chemical), Industrial Waste lift, collection and treatment, and UPW (make-up, primary, and polish loop) systems for multiple ongoing projects through all phases including programming, schematic, design development, construction administration and project close-out.
Your Key Responsibilities
- Perform complex engineering design tasks on assigned water, industrial process and wastewater-related projects through collaboration with a wide range of technical disciplines
- Engage in the development of a design through sketches, electronic models, diagrams, and other visual formats.
- Assist project managers with developing and managing the project scope, budget, staffing, and schedule.
